I believe my life is worth understanding because everyone is involved in it now. Life's many twists and turns give us a canvas to paint our purpose. I find a profound sense of meaning in the love of my family, the laughter shared with friends, and the bonds formed with strangers.

These connections emphasize the interconnectedness of life and the value of understanding, empathy, and compassion in creating meaningful lives. My quest for purpose has been a journey of self-discovery, a voyage inward to fathom the depths of my passion and aspiration.

I have realized that I have unearthed a profound desire to make a difference, to contribute meaningfully to the lives of others. I have found purpose in the pursuit of growth and the betterment of both myself and the world around me.

I see purpose not as a singular thread but as a vibrant mosaic of experiences, relationships, and personal growth.

The meaning of life, I have come to understand, is not a fixed point but a dynamic, ever-evolving narrative crafted through self-discovery, human connections, and the mindful embrace of the present.

As I continue my journey, I carry with me the knowledge that life’s purpose is not a destination to reach but a continuous, unfolding story waiting to be written with each passing moment.
